I had an action packed evening yesterday. From boutique openings to resort go-sees and mixtape sessions, I did a bit of everything. I only had photographer Marta McAdams with me for the beginning of my day as I took in Norma Kamali’s Resort 2012 collection.
From stretchy cut out swimsuits to striped crop tops, Norma Kamali’s newest venture is geared towards the bold fashionista, unafraid to flaunt her curves in sheer or form fitting garments . For 2012, the Kamali woman is lounging poolside in lacy two piece bikinis, sheer flared pants, and stunningly embellished mesh garments in nude, sable, and steel.
This is how a few pieces look on:
The focus is on the ‘Bombshell’ with maillot silhouettes, frilly mini skirts, and convertible halters.
I can see the collection flattering just about anyone–from svelte divas to more voluptuous vixens. Hot!
After looking at the Resort Collection, I also perused a few items from Spring/Summer 2011:
If this top looks familiar, it’s because Rihanna wore it for a performance on the Today Show:
Norma Kamali is a certified favorite of Fashion Bomb stars like Ciara, Rihanna, and Beyonce. It was fun to see everything up close!
